Following on from THIS post, I have replaced the motherboard in said laptop.
Still no fans are running.
The fans' bearings aren't shot as I can freewheel them with my finger.
There are 3 fans in total.
One is the CPU fan which is plugged into one connector on the motherboard and the other two are mounted on their respective graphics cards on an "SLI module" which is plugged into a different socket on the motherboard.
Does anybody have any ideas?
I am about to dismantle the thing again to try and measure the resistance across the fan's terminals.
I shall also determine whether there is any voltage present at the connector (I can only measure the CPU fan connector voltage as the SLI GPU connector is very dense and tricky to get to).
I am thinking that either the new motherboard has the same issue as the previous one and that this is an inherent problem causing the new mobo to fail in the same manner (I was told it was brand new and faultless) OR all fans have coincidentally failed in a short space of time.
